Output ee89d4987335b856f34dd4e993e75a7b8e80d4feb0824246cbd0a52564332e37:1

value
696745
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ac609032871185dffb709c95176c2f8c14ad2500 OP_EQUAL
address
3HQTpsYbMBna6pXE3JmL8wzAX4JqyHPkXr
transaction
ee89d4987335b856f34dd4e993e75a7b8e80d4feb0824246cbd0a52564332e37